A room, with the girls in being filmed, directed and (I'm guessing) styled by the Lion Production company, which conists of a lion in a bowler hat, a green elephant and a purple mouse. There was the instant reminder of my teenage years watching the ever so slightly trippy Banana Split show (I actually can't believe I haven't sang the Tra La La song at any of the karaoke meet ups :S but, there's always the next one!!) as Lion (I'm guessing that's what he's called seeing as the elephant is called Elephant) reminds me a hell of a lot of Drooper, well minus whatever Drooper used to take before the show :P
This association in my head then lead me down a trail of how I thought the PV was going to play out, with these characters filming the PV I thought to myself that we're going to see some amusing incidents with them involved, something a littlw wacky, something out there, ultimately something amusing. Unfortunatly rather than like most of their other animal suit counter parts, Lion PR is really quite professional. At no point do any of them fall over, walk into walls, skip over their tails or do anything remotely stupid, Elephant does a fine job behind the camera, whilst Lion and Mouse enjoy the performance bopping along throughout. Which in mind at least raises the question, what is their purpose?
Sure, the subtly of it is good I suppose, I enjoyed the roar at the start and at the end, albeit not that much, it gives that 'different' feel which I find all of their previous PVs have had, but ultimately it just feels a little lazy. If you remove these characters from the PV you don't lose anything it's still the same PV, whereas with their others if you remove the non dance clips you lose a lot of the fun.
It just seems a little strange to include them and then don't use them in a way that's not only entertaining but that doesn't add anything of any real value, here's no personailty with any of these characters, there's no real reason to have them there.

But, as the clapper board says this is the Dance Version, so perhaps this is the finished versoin Lion PR released (haha, I love how I'm thinking that Lion PR is actually real and they actually made this) and we'll see other versions where the characters play more of a roll? If that is the case then I have no complaints, I see the purpose and it's actually quite an amusing idea, I guess I'll have to wait and see what if any other versions are made available.

Giant coloured animals aside, the PV much like the song is very Guardians 4, the dance routines and positionings, the group singing everything fits into their usual style perfectly and I can't really complain about it, as a unit I love them and any excuse to see more of Nakki, Mittsi, Risako and Yurina is a good in my opinion.
